HJR 32

Expressing commitment to the rural health transformation program; acknowledging the critical health care challenges facing rural areas of the state; and urging action by the Governor and the Alaska delegation in Congress to continue to advocate for the state's interests and advance the rural health transformation program.

34th Legislature (2025-2026)

Alaska legislature commits to rural healthcare transformation, urges state and federal action on rural medical access challenges, and signals intent for comprehensive healthcare legislation.

Bill Summary · HJR 32

Legislative bill overview

HJR 32 is a joint resolution expressing the Alaska legislature's commitment to a rural health transformation program and acknowledging critical healthcare challenges in rural areas. The resolution urges the Governor and Alaska's congressional delegation to advocate for the program and signals legislative intent to enact comprehensive legislation addressing rural healthcare and medical needs.

Why is this important

Rural Alaska faces severe healthcare access challenges, including limited provider availability, geographic isolation, and higher costs. This resolution indicates the legislature's prioritization of developing systemic solutions to these problems and commits state leadership to federal advocacy, which could influence funding and policy support for rural health initiatives.

Potential points of contention

  • Undefined program scope: The resolution references a "rural health transformation program" without specifying its structure, funding mechanisms, or implementation timeline, making it difficult to assess feasibility and costs
  • Federal vs. state responsibility: Unclear delineation between what should be addressed through federal advocacy versus state-level legislation and funding commitments
  • Rural definition and prioritization: No specification of which areas qualify as "rural" or how resources will be prioritized among different rural communities with varying needs
